His work is on view at the Metropolitan Museum of Art, SFMOMA, the Art Institute of Chicago, and other public and private institutions. He has received awards from the National Endowment for the Arts and the Hasselblad Corporation. He has published two monographs: \u003ci\u003eFrontier New York\u003c\/i\u003e (Hudson Hills Press) and \u003ci\u003eOn Planet Earth\u003c\/i\u003e (Aperture). He studied at both Harvard and Columbia University, and later became the youngest director of the Hayden Planetarium. His research interests include star formation, exploding stars and the structure of the Milky Way. Known for his ability to make complex scientific concepts accessible, Tyson has authored numerous books and hosted popular television shows such as \u003ci\u003eNOVA ScienceNow\u003c\/i\u003e.
